We Are Alive! November 6th, 2023 Apple Sauce Part Two

Once the apples are cooked down, we set up our sauce maker (we call it a mill) and a volunteer is already to go! As soon as children realized we were making apple sauce, we suddenly had three more volunteers to be "taste testers". LOL.

We placed our first few scoops of the hot and soft apple pieces. The first little cascade of yummy applesauce dripped into the bowl.

Drip...

My boy is the "scooper" and he did a great job keeping the top full.

My daughter is the pusher, making sure all the mushy apples goes neatly into the mill.

Then we have our "cranker", keeping the mill separating the sauce from the skins, seeds and stems.

With this team of workers, we made quick work of this pot of cooked apples.

We had a big bowl of apple sauce. Next project (for another day) is to can the apple sauce for long-term storage. We'll be enjoying this yummy treat all winter long!
